To get the window manager running my thinking was that I would just turn off the Gnome Desktop Manager and then run X from .xinitrc like so:

$ /etc/init.d/gdm3 stop
$ cat .xinitrc
#!/bin/bash
[[ -f ~/.Xresources ]] && xrdb -merge ~/.Xresources
exec mutter
exec xterm -maximized
$ startx

Is this the right way to go about starting an xterm with the window manager enabled? I think I remember reading somewhere that only one exec is allowed in .xinitrc, so maybe I am trying this the wrong way?

exec mutter replaces the script by mutter, so nothing below that line runs. If you want to run xterm before mutter:

xterm -maximized &
exec mutter

If you want to run mutter before xterm:

mutter &
wm_pid=$!
xterm -maximized &
wait $wm_pid

Alternatively, configure mutter to run xterm -maximized when it starts. I don't know whether this is possible — mutter is designed not to be configurable.

As for finding the mutter executable, it's already on the search path (in /usr/bin) if you installed it through the package manager, you have nothing to do.

  • @mulllhausen `locate` definitely looks inside `/usr/bin`. It looks like your locate database isn't up-to-date. Run `sudo updatedb`. – Gilles 'SO- stop being evil' Oct 07 '13 at 09:58
